Quote: Originally Posted by exca View Post
What to check for which usage?
Considering the 2.5GB required by SWTOR and the 512MB advised to keep free :
3052MB (strict minimum) to 3564MB+ (warning's end) : LocalApps + FX
3901MB (strict minimum) to 4413MB+ (warning's end) : LocalApps + DiskCacheArena
4077MB (strict minimum) to 4589MB+ (warning's end) : LocalApps + DiskCacheArena + FX
6724MB (strict minimum) to 7236MB+ (warning's end) : LocalApps + DiskCacheArena + FX + Dynamic
Note that the amounts given should be what amount of RAM you have available when you start up Windows. It is not your total RAM: some background processes will be running.

SWTOR Unleashed :
- lowers FPS drops since it helps RAM / Hard Drive exchanges by switching some to RAM / RAM exchanges
- raises FPS a little if you selected textures that are a bit too big (data size wise) for your computer considering RAM / Hard Drive exchanges
- helps you to raise textures quality (since they have a bigger data size) with very little FPS lowering
- lowers a very little bit loading times in some situations but most of the time doesn't (it's not this software purpose)
